The Future of Low-Code/No-Code Platforms: AI’s Role in Democratizing Software Development

Understanding Low-Code/No-Code Platforms

Low-code and no-code platforms are revolutionizing the way software is developed, enabling individuals with little to no programming expertise to create applications. These platforms provide visual development environments that simplify the coding process, allowing users to drag and drop components to build functional applications. As businesses increasingly seek to innovate and respond to market demands rapidly, the adoption of these platforms has surged.

AI-Driven Features in Low-Code/No-Code Platforms

Several key features powered by AI can significantly improve the user experience and functionality of low-code/no-code platforms:

1. Intelligent Code Generation

AI can automate the generation of code snippets based on user input and predefined templates. For instance, tools like OutSystems leverage AI to suggest code improvements and automatically generate backend services, drastically reducing development time.

2. Natural Language Processing (NLP)

NLP capabilities enable users to interact with development environments using everyday language. Platforms such as Bubble and AppGyver are beginning to incorporate NLP features, allowing users to describe the functionalities they want, which the platform then translates into application components.

3. Predictive Analytics

AI can analyze user behavior and application performance data to provide insights and recommendations for optimization. For example, Microsoft Power Apps employs AI to predict user needs and suggest relevant templates and components, enhancing the overall development experience.

4. Automated Testing and Quality Assurance

AI-driven testing tools can automatically identify bugs and suggest fixes during the development process. Tools like Testim utilize machine learning algorithms to adapt and improve test scripts, ensuring that applications are reliable and perform as intended.

Real-World Applications of AI in Low-Code/No-Code Development

Several organizations are already harnessing the power of AI within low-code/no-code frameworks to drive innovation:

Case Study: Healthcare Application Development

A healthcare provider utilized Appian, a low-code platform with integrated AI capabilities, to develop a patient management system. By employing AI to analyze patient data and predict healthcare trends, the organization was able to improve patient outcomes while significantly reducing development time.

Case Study: E-commerce Solutions

Another example can be found in the e-commerce sector, where a retail company adopted Zoho Creator to build a custom inventory management application. By integrating AI-driven analytics, they could forecast inventory needs, optimize stock levels, and enhance operational efficiency.

The Road Ahead: Challenges and Opportunities

While the integration of AI into low-code/no-code platforms presents numerous opportunities, it also poses challenges. Concerns regarding data privacy, security, and the potential for over-reliance on AI solutions must be addressed. As organizations navigate these challenges, it is crucial to strike a balance between leveraging AI capabilities and maintaining human oversight in the development process.
